Fans And Critics Can't Agree On Pierce Brosnan And Samuel L. Jackson's The Unholy Trinity

Pierce Brosnan in The Unholy Trinity

Pierce Brosnan and Samuel L. Jackson are starring in The Unholy Trinity, which has a 17% Rotten Tomatoes rating and 66% on the Popcornmeter. While critics have given the movie poor reviews so far, the audience comments on the website aren't as negative. Jackson plays St. Christopher and Brosnan plays Sheriff Gabriel Dove, and the movie is set in Montona in the 1870s.

While a space Western can stand out and tell a unique story, critics didn't feel that the plot of The Unholy Trinity was anything to write home about. Although the reviews on Rotten Tomatoes suggest that The Unholy Trinity is dull, disappointing, and not worth checking out, not every fan feels the same way. One fan wrote:

"Great story line, good actors, fit the characters perfectly, cinematography was excellent."

Another fan praised the actors and wrote, "If you like westerns, this one is decent. Samuel Jackson is amazing as always. Pierce Brosnan held his own, and it was nice to see him back on the big screen." Although others called it "boring" or were critical of the ending, audience reviews weren't as harsh. Many people consider it a middle-of-the-road and entertaining enough film.

The Unholy Trinity hasn't been a huge box office success, at least not at the time of this writing. According to Box Office Mojo, the film's worldwide gross is $559,610 so far.

Director Richard Gray came close to winning Project Greenlight Australia and, after several thrillers, decided to take on the Western genre. His previous movies include Murder at Yellowstone City, Broken Ghost, and Sugar Mountain. Gray told Film Review Daily that the genre is "cyclical" as Westerns are more popular at certain times and less beloved at others and gave Yellowstone creator Taylor Sheridan a shout-out. He also praised the acting talents of Brosnan and Jackson and said:

"It's great when you're talking to Pierce or Sam about a scene, and you've got your ideas, but usually their ideas are better. They'll take your ideas and try to do something with them... There's just an aura around those guys that's hard to properly explain when you're dealing with legends of cinema. It was just really exciting."

The Unholy Trinity was released on June 13th, 2025 and fans of Westerns can check it out and see if they agree with audiences or critics.
